What To Watch

  • 1.BTC $60,000 — a sustained break below this psychological and technical support level would signal a deeper correction, potentially targeting the $52,000-$55,000 range as the next major support.
  • 2.Exchange Netflow (all assets) — a significant and sustained increase in net inflows to exchanges signals increased selling pressure from holders looking to liquidate positions, potentially leading to downward price action.
  • 3.US CPI Inflation exceeding 4.0% — if the upcoming Consumer Price Index report shows inflation accelerating beyond expectations, it would likely force the Federal Reserve to maintain higher interest rates for longer, increasing the cost of capital and reducing speculative appetite for risk assets like crypto.
